Company presentation

The European Bank for Reconstruction and Development was founded in 1991 when communism was crumbling in Europe and ex-Soviet countries needed support to nurture a new private sector and democracy. Today we invest to help build market economies from central Europe to central Asia and the southern and eastern Mediterranean. We are now the largest single investor in our region. Owned by 69 countries and two intergovernmental institutions, we provide project financing for banks, industries and businesses. We also work with publicly owned companies to support privatisation, restructure state-owned firms and improve municipal services. Wherever we are active, we promote policies that bolster the business climate.

About Us

The European Bank for Reconstruction and Development (EBRD) is a leading international financial institution that promotes sustainable development in emerging markets. As part of our commitment to responsible lending practices, we are seeking a dynamic individual to join our Country and FI Credit Risk Management Team.

 

Purpose of Job

As an Analyst, Credit Risk Officer, you will play a crucial role in analysing and appraising risks associated with EBRD’s portfolio of financial institution (FI) debt transactions. Your responsibilities will include assessing creditworthiness, providing transaction structuring advice, and formulating risk mitigation measures. Additionally, you will contribute to portfolio reviews, identify trends, and support strategic decision-making.

 

Key Responsibilities

  • Assess the creditworthiness of current and prospective clients, articulating rating recommendations and relevant risk mitigants.
  • Assist in managing data for credit scorecards, risk analysis, and portfolio reviews, ensuring data integrity and accuracy.
  • Analyse key risks of proposed transactions and advise on risk mitigation measures.
  • Ensure compliance with internal guidelines and regulatory requirements.
  • Own and manage risk data within your area of responsibility, including data maintenance and analysis.
  • Collaborate with stakeholders across departments to ensure effective risk management.
  • Participate in various risk management initiatives and contribute to a culture of credit risk awareness.

 

Requirements

  • Strong analytical and quantitative skills with a background in financial accounting, macroeconomics, or corporate finance.
  • Experience in data management or a strong willingness to learn data management principles.
  • Excellent attention to detail and accuracy in analysis.
  • Outstanding interpersonal, written, and verbal communication skills.
  • Knowledge of and interest in emerging markets, including EBRD’s Countries of Operation.
  • Ability to thrive in a fast-paced environment with tight deadlines and diverse stakeholders.

 

Behaviours

  • Ability to formulate comprehensive recommendations under time pressure.
  • Collaborative mindset with strong interpersonal skills.
  • Effective communication across different groups and departments.
  • Commitment to sharing technical knowledge and continuous learning.
  • Solution-oriented approach to challenges, fostering a collaborative working environment.

Right to Work in the UK: Swiss nationals (and all other non-UK employees) can work in the UK without a Visa – working at the EBRD gives all employees “exempt status”. The Bank however encourages all non-UK employees to obtain an Exempt Vignette (EV) prior to relocating to the UK, as without an EV you may face more questions at Border Control and when required to show evidence of their exempt status when renting accommodation under the Right to Rent legislation.
